Alright, let's cut to the chase: how do you actually find out if there's a Chicago Bears game today and, more importantly, how do you watch it? It's not always as simple as just turning on your TV and hoping for the best, especially in our modern, fragmented media landscape. The first and most reliable place to check is the official NFL website or the NFL app. They have the most up-to-date and accurate schedule information, including game times, dates, and broadcast networks. Don't just rely on random social media posts or outdated fan forums; stick to the official sources to avoid disappointment. When you check the schedule, pay close attention to the listed game times. Remember that these are often listed in Eastern Time (ET), so if you're in Chicago (Central Time - CT), you'll need to adjust accordingly. A 1:00 PM ET game is actually a noon game for us Bears fans. This time zone difference can be a real game-changer (pun intended!) for planning your game-day festivities. Once you know the game time and network, you've got a few options for watching. For local viewers in the Chicago area, games are typically broadcast on CBS or FOX, depending on which conference the Bears are playing in that week (NFC games usually rotate between CBS and FOX). If you have a traditional cable or satellite subscription, simply tune into the correct channel. For those who have cut the cord, live TV streaming services like Hulu + Live TV, YouTube TV, Sling TV, or FuboTV are your best bet. These services offer packages that include your local channels, so you can catch all the Bears action without a cable box. Make sure to check which channels are included in your specific package before committing. Sometimes, games might be broadcast nationally on networks like ESPN or the NFL Network, especially for primetime matchups like Thursday Night Football, Sunday Night Football, or Monday Night Football. In these cases, you might need a different subscription or to check your streaming service's lineup carefully. The NFL app also offers streaming options, sometimes included with an Amazon Prime subscription for Thursday Night Football, or through NFL+ for out-of-market games (though local games are usually blacked out on NFL+). The Heartbeat of Chicago: Why Bears Football Matters
Guys, let's talk about what makes being a Bears fan so special. It's more than just a game; it's a tradition, a passion, a collective experience that runs deep in the city of Chicago and beyond. When you ask about a Chicago Bears game today, you're tapping into a legacy that stretches back decades. The Bears aren't just another NFL team; they are one of the oldest and most storied franchises in the league. Founded in 1920 as the Decatur Staleys, they moved to Chicago in 1921 and became the Bears in 1922. Think about the legendary players who have worn the navy blue and orange: George Halas, Gale Sayers, Dick Butkus, Walter Payton, Mike Singletary, Devin Hester β the list goes on and on. These names are etched into NFL history, and every time the Bears take the field, there's a sense of carrying on that incredible legacy. The fanbase is notoriously passionate and loyal, weathering the ups and downs with unwavering support. Game days in Chicago, or wherever Bears fans gather, are practically holidays. The energy is palpable, whether you're tailgating outside Soldier Field (even if games are indoors now, the spirit remains!) or watching from your favorite sports bar. The roar of the crowd, the iconic "Bear Down, Chicago Bears!" chant, the sea of navy and orange β it's an atmosphere unlike any other. And let's not forget the rivalries. The historic battles against the Green Bay Packers are legendary, arguably the fiercest and most-watched rivalry in all of professional sports. Every game against the Packers is a clash of titans, a test of pride, and a fight for NFC North supremacy. But it's not just about winning; it's about the way the Bears are known for playing. Historically, they've been a team built on a dominant defense and a strong running game β the "Monsters of the Midway" moniker isn't just a catchy phrase; it's a reflection of a tough, physical brand of football that resonates with the grit and determination of the city itself.
